Freely inspired by the play by Henrik Ibsen from 1882, the adaptation by Carole Lorang and Stéphane Olivier makes the main character a woman. From the original play, they keep the combative trajectory of the Docteure Stockmann – who fights for the interests of the citizens of the city who face economic difficulties and a water scandal. An engaged woman, she thinks she is working for the common good and confronts her brother, a politician, whose personal and economic interests take precedence. Courageously resisting all attempts at manipulation, she is soon declared Ennemie du peuple. Disappointed by her fellow citizens, her bitterness only grows. The staging of Carole Lorang brushes, with great subtlety, a character whose scientific ethics and implacable morality will nevertheless not be able to prevent her authoritarian drifts. La Docteure Stockmann is irreproachable, but her humanity dries up before our eyes, her wounded ego swells, she isolates herself and is no longer carried by anything but an irrepressible need for vengeance and destruction. It is a cornellian choice that this new reading of Ibsen's masterpiece proposes to us: should we favor a radicalism that can lead to our loss or prefer democratic compromise? In this dilemma, everyone tries to impose their truth, until the breaking point. Carole Lorang moves away from bourgeois drama to highlight a burning political question: that of the difficulty of carrying one's humanist ideals high, without losing tenderness towards one's neighbor, however distant from us they may be.
